Seaside Eats The Right Recipe For Locals
Seafood Town? More like Seafood City, thanks to a renovation that has expanded the space and offerings at the popular Woody Point seafood eatery.

Seafood Town Café owner Gary Dutton says the time was right to take stock of the business and widen their offering for their loyal customers and the visitors heading to the Peninsula.

This isn't the first time we have expanded the business since opening six years ago, he says.

Last year we decided to expand the café further and take over the bakery shop next door. We just felt that we needed more space and wanted to make the café more user-friendly.

The renovation means owners Gary and Vanessa can now seat up to 100 people in the restaurant, creating a more relaxed and spacious atmosphere.

We feel it's important to our business to keep moving forward and keep things fresh and exciting for the customers, Gary says.

Our business has been steadily growing since we opened and we have made the Seafood Town Café a fun and exciting destination at Woody Point.

Our customers like the extra seating room, the full wall graphic of the harbour in Vancouver, and also the extra serving area.

Gary says the café has become a meeting place for people from the local community and that the changes have been embraced by their customers.

Our staff and our personal input in the business make Seafood Town Café special combined with a great position on Woody Point's waterfront, he says.

Seafood Town Café has become a regular destination for retirement homes, community buses and clubs not only from the Peninsula but from all over Brisbane.

We also support some very worthy causes within our community. Seafood Town Café has been a place for wedding proposals, wakes and some really good customer get-togethers.
